#763670 dmeventd has circular Depends on liblvm2cmd2.02

Package:
src:lvm2
Source:
lvm2
Submitter:
Bill Allombert
Date:
2021-04-10 08:45:07 UTC
Severity:
normal
Tags:
#763670#5
Date:
2014-10-01 18:04:52 UTC
From:
To:
Package: dmeventd
Version: 2:1.02.90-2
Severity: important

Hello Debian LVM Team,

There is a circular dependency between dmeventd and liblvm2cmd2.02:

dmeventd 	:Depends: liblvm2cmd2.02 (>= 2.02.111)
liblvm2cmd2.02 	:Depends: dmeventd (>> 2:1.02.90)

Circular dependencies involving shared libraries are known to cause problems
during upgrade between stable releases, so we should try to get rid of them.

See threads
http://lists.debian.org/debian-devel/2005/06/msg02111.html
http://lists.debian.org/debian-devel/2005/11/msg01101.html

Cheers,

#763670#10
Date:
2014-10-01 18:45:12 UTC
From:
To:
Control: severity -1 normal
Control: tags -1 help

There are actually two circular dependencies in this source.  I've found
no wait to get around them, so until someone actually shows a problem or
can provide a usable way to fix it, I don't care.

Regards,
Bastian

#763670#19
Date:
2014-10-06 18:00:37 UTC
From:
To:
There is a way to resolve the circular dependency between dmeventd and
liblvm2cmd2.02, but it comes at the expense of a new binary package for
the plugins.

Regards,
Bastian